About Ai

Hi, I’m Ai
I’m half Japanese and Filipino, originally from Fukuoka.

I studied traditional Japanese confectionery and tea culture and earned a certificate in Japanese confectionery. I’m deeply passionate about the artistry and meaning behind Wagashi, where each sweet reflects the seasons, nature, and the beauty of Japanese tradition.

My dream is to share the culture, elegance, and inspiration of Japanese sweets with others, and help people experience the heart of Japan through its confectionery and tea traditions.

Teaching Techniques & Methodology

My lessons are live, interactive online classes where students learn step-by-step how to make traditional Japanese confectionery (wagashi). I demonstrate each technique clearly and guide students through the process so they can follow along from their own kitchen.

During the class, I also explain what wagashi is, where it originated, and its cultural significance in Japan, including its connection to the seasons and Japanese tea culture. Students are encouraged to ask questions throughout the lesson to make the experience engaging and supportive.

Typical Length of a Lesson

Online lessons typically last 60–90 minutes. This gives us time to learn about the history of wagashi, prepare the confectionery together step-by-step, and discuss techniques and presentation.

Qualifications & Experience

I studied traditional Japanese confectionery (wagashi) and tea culture at Fukuoka Wagashi School ANN in Japan, where I completed my course and received a certificate in wagashi making.

I have also taught wagashi classes at Monash University, guiding students through the process of making Japanese sweets while explaining their history and cultural significance.

Who My Lessons Are For

My online classes are suitable for:

Beginners with no prior experience

People interested in Japanese culture and traditional sweets

Anyone who enjoys hands-on cooking and learning something new

Students can join from anywhere and learn in a relaxed, beginner-friendly environment from their own kitchen.
